About Arlington Board Gamers


Who are we?


The Arlington Board Gamers is a group of friends that all happen to enjoy board games. We've been meeting consistently since 2002, though people have come and gone (and come back) during that time.

How are we?


Generally pretty friendly and welcoming to new folks. We have some pretty experienced gamers, but are most always willing to teach a game. In the rare times when people want an experienced game only, there's always going to be another alternative.

When are we?


We meet the 2nd and 4th Saturday of every month. Rarely, there are exceptions, so be sure to keep an eye on the Game Days page for news on any upcoming changes. Also, unless you specifically disable it, once you're a member of this site, you should get an email notification of any changes to the schedule.

Where are we?


We meet at the home of the founder of ABG and the admin of this site, John Kerr. This is in the Ballston area of Arlington, VA. We're about a 15 minute walk from the Ballston Metro stop, if you don't want to drive. For more exact directions, see the 'How do I attend?" section below.

What do we play?


Mostly 'Euro' style board games, but we branch out into pretty much every style. War Games, Games that are more theme and luck oriented, Card games.. even an occasional dexterity game all make it to the table from time to time. I will say that if you are almost entirely interested in something other than Euros, this might not be the group for you. If you aren't sure what I mean by these terms, I can say that 90% of the games in the BoardGameGeek top 100 (http://boardgamegeek.com/browse/boardgame) have been played here at some point.

How can I attend?


While this isn't entirely a public group, we're pretty welcoming to new folks. I do have space limitations that sometimes are an issue, but I try to accomodate everyone I can. If you are interested and enthusiastic, send me an email at the email address of 'notify' at this sites URL. Or you can post on the BGG guild page here: ABG on BGG

What should I expect?


We generally have enough people to have 2-4 games going at once. We tend to have between 8 to 14 people in any one game day (rarely, there will be less or more). There will be some junk food snacks and sodas. Feel free to bring a contribution, but don't feel obligated to. We'll have dinner delivered around 7pm (one or more of pizza, chinese, thai), where everyone pays their share. Sometimes, people will walk over to a close grocery store, as well. We start at 1pm and continue until 1am or so. Feel free to arrive late or leave early, or to stay the whole time. Help yourself to the sodas and snacks, that's what they are for.

What's expected of me?


We're pretty easy going. Mainly, I expect everyone to do what they can to make things fun for everyone else. Don't abandon a game unless you really have to, and try to give as much warning as possible if that might happen. Try to be as upbeat and enthusiastic as possible, even if you aren't enjoying the game. Have fun! Oh, I do try to record the results of every game played, so make sure the game you're in gets recorded!

What can I bring?


Like I mentioned above, feel free to bring a snack to share, or not. My game list on BGG is infrequently updated, but still about 80% accurate: John's games. Feel free to bring any games you like, of course, but if I have it you likely don't need to.
